Decomposed Granite

Known for its natural look, this compact, durable material drains well and holds up in high-traffic areas. Made from crushed and weathered granite down to a mix of fine gravel and sand—best for patios, paths, driveways, and landscape projects. Can range in color from light brown and tan to reddish and gray, depending on the natural stone color in the region.

Road Base

(Class 5 | ABC | Crusher Run) A mixture of crushed limestone or granite, gravel, and sand, ranging from 1 ½” in size down to fines (small particles). Commonly used for constructing roads, driveway bases, parking lots, and other paved and unpaved surfaces. Intended to be compacted, hence the inclusion of fines within the material to provide support and be resistant to erosion and shifting.

How deep and compact should a residential driveway or parking pad be in Hillsboro clay soils?

For typical Hillsboro driveways, aim for a compacted base of 4-6 inches of crushed rock (angular, well-graded) plus a 2-3 inch top layer of 3/4" gravel or crusher fines for a total of about 6-9 inches. On clay or poorly draining lots increase the base to 6-8 inches, add geotextile fabric, and provide proper slope and drainage to avoid frost heave and rutting. Compact each layer with a plate compactor and consider professional base preparation for vehicle loads.

How many tons or cubic yards of gravel do common Hillsboro projects need (20x30 driveway, patio, 100 ft walkway)?

Use area x depth to estimate: a 20x30 ft driveway (600 sq ft) at 4" depth needs about 5.6 cubic yards (~8 tons). A 12x12 ft patio at 3" depth needs about 1.3 cubic yards (~1.8 tons). A 100 ft walkway 3 ft wide (300 sq ft) at 2" depth needs about 1.9 cubic yards (~2.6 tons). These examples use ~1.4 tons per cubic yard; check Hello Gravel's calculator and remember our 3-ton minimum for orders.

How does gravel perform compared with crushed rock or asphalt in Hillsboro's wet, freeze-thaw climate?

Gravel provides good drainage but requires more ongoing maintenance in Hillsboro's wet climate, including occasional regrading and top-ups every 2-5 years depending on traffic. Properly compacted crushed rock bases perform better than loose gravel for load-bearing areas, while asphalt offers the longest lifespan (often 15-25 years) and lower routine maintenance but higher upfront cost. Consider drainage, intended use, and maintenance tolerance when choosing a surface.

Do I need permits in Hillsboro or Tualatin Valley to resurface or extend a driveway with gravel?

Minor resurfacing within an existing driveway footprint often does not require a city permit, but adding new driveway access, changing the curb cut, or increasing impervious surface may trigger permits or stormwater rules. Hillsboro and Washington County have rules about driveway aprons, stormwater runoff, and right-of-way work, so check with City of Hillsboro Public Works or your county building department before starting. When in doubt, get a permit check to avoid costly rework.

Which gravel types are best in Hillsboro for shedding water, reducing weeds, and meeting ADA/pathway needs?

For shedding water and good drainage use angular, open-graded rock like 3/4" crushed stone or 1-1/2" drain rock; these let water pass through and resist puddling. To reduce weeds, pair a good weed barrier fabric with a 3/4" crushed top layer or decorative stone; for ADA-compliant paths choose compactable, firm surfaces such as stabilized crusher fines or a bound gravel mix rather than loose pea gravel. Consider local rainfall and foot traffic when selecting material.

Is recycled aggregate available around Hillsboro and how does it compare in price and performance?

Yes, recycled crushed concrete and reclaimed asphalt are commonly available in the Portland-Vancouver region and often cost 10%-30% less than virgin aggregates. Recycled material can perform well for driveways and base layers, but it may vary in fines, salt content, and color; for decorative top layers or fine drainage needs you may prefer virgin stone. Recycling reduces quarry demand and landfill use, so it can be a greener choice when the material meets your project specs.

What edging, geotextile, and drainage solutions work best for Hillsboro sloped or clay-prone lots?

Use a combination of rigid edging (steel, timber, or concrete curb), heavy-duty geotextile fabric, and a coarse rock subbase to stabilize gravel on slopes and clay soils. Add French drains, catch basins, or downspout extensions to collect runoff and direct it away from the gravel surface; on steep sites consider terracing and retaining features to prevent washout. These steps reduce rutting, migration, and weed growth in Hillsboro's wet conditions and extend the life of the gravel surface.
